Contacts (phonebook)
You can assign default numbers or addresses to a
contact card. In this way if a contact has several
numbers or addresses, you can easily call or send a
message to the contact to a certain number or address.
The default number is also used in voice dialling.
1.
In the contacts list, select a contact.
2.
Select
Options
3.
Select a default to which you want to add a number
or an address, and select Assign.
4.
Select a number or an address you want to set as a
default.
The default number or address is underlined in the
contact card.

Add ringing tones for contacts

Press
, and select Contacts.
To define a ringing tone for a contact or a contact
group:
1.
Press the scroll key to open a contact card or go to
the groups list, and select a contact group.
2.
Select
Options
3.
Select the ringing tone you want to use.

When a contact or group member calls you, the device
plays the selected ringing tone (if the caller's phone
number is sent with the call and your device recognises
it).

SIM services

For availability and information on using SIM card
services, contact your SIM card vendor. This may be the
service provider or other vendor.
